您的位置:首页 > 其它

OGRE——源码编译总结

2018-03-01 22:14 239 查看

需要安装的软件

cmake
hg(linux上面执行:
sudo apt-get install mercurial
),windows安装:tortoisehg-4.2.2-x64
boost可选。

下载

  下载依赖和源码:
hg clone https://bitbucket.org/sinbad/ogre/
hg clone https://bitbucket.org/cabalistic/ogredeps[/code]。  如果windows下载安装工具麻烦,可以用linux下载,先安装:
sudo apt-get install mercurial
,然后执行上面的命令。

编译

先用cmake生成依赖ogredeps的vs工程文件。然后用vs打开,分别选用debug和release进行编译,ALL_BUILD和INSTALL进行编译。最好将
C:\OgreSDK\Dependencies\build\ogredeps
加入环境变量
OGRE_DEPENDENCIES_DIR
。时间共30min左右。
再用cmake生成源码ogre的vs工程文件,在生成过程中,需要手工修改路径
OGRE_DEPENDENCIES_DIR
为:
C:\OgreSDK\Dependencies\build\ogredeps
,如图。然后用vs分别用debug和release进行编译。时间共40min左右。



检验

编程ogre源码成功后,可以运行:
ogre_src\build\bin\debug
目录下的文件:SampleBrowser_d.exe。效果如图: 
 




参考链接

来源: http://www.ogre3d.org/tikiwiki/tiki-index.php?page=Prerequisites 
来源: http://www.ogre3d.org/tikiwiki/tiki-index.php?page=CMake+Quick+Start+Guide 
http://www.ogre3d.org/tikiwiki/tiki-index.php?page=Getting+Started+With+CMake
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  ogre 图形学